About

Georg Wieland is a researcher focused on the intersection of healthcare technology, nursing informatics, and assistive systems. His work centers on developing digital platforms and technical frameworks to alleviate the physical and psychological burdens on caregivers, particularly in the context of an aging population and workforce shortages. His most cited paper, "A concept and technical requirements for the Temi platform supporting care and nursing" (2022), outlines a foundational approach to integrating robotic and sensor-based assistance into nursing workflows, aiming to streamline documentation and reduce strain. With 4 citations, this work has contributed to early-stage discussions on how technology can support care professionals.
